Understanding Storm Damage and Tree Risk Assessment
After a storm, it’s crucial to assess the damage to your property, especially regarding tree health and safety. Storm damage cleanup Anderson SC often involves identifying trees that may pose risks to your home or surrounding structures. A thorough tree risk assessment is essential, considering factors like branch stability, root integrity, and potential fall hazards.
Professional arborists play a vital role here, offering expert advice on safe removal or pruning practices. By understanding storm damage and its impact on trees, homeowners can ensure their property remains secure and well-maintained, avoiding costly repairs or worse—potential injuries caused by falling debris.

Safety Protocols for Efficient and Secure Tree Care
When it comes to tree removal, especially post-storm damage cleanup in Anderson, SC, safety should never be compromised. Proper protocols ensure that both the tree and your property are protected during the process. Certified arborists follow strict guidelines to mitigate risks, ensuring a secure environment for their team and your premises.
These safety measures include assessing the tree’s structural integrity, wearing app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E), using specialized equipment designed for safe removal, and planning the cut to minimize potential hazards.
